    Digital Marketing Officer

    Overview:

    • As a Digital Marketing Officer at NCDF, you will be responsible for developing and executing digital marketing strategies to promote NCDF's brand, drive lead generation, and support the marketing efforts of our portfolio companies.
    • This role requires a creative and analytical mindset, with a strong understanding of digital marketing channels, including social media, email marketing, SEO, and content marketing.
    • You will collaborate closely with the marketing team, investment analysts, and portfolio companies to enhance our online presence and achieve business objectives.

    Key Responsibilities:

    • Digital Marketing Strategy: Develop and implement comprehensive digital marketing strategies to increase brand awareness, engagement, and lead generation. Define clear objectives, target audiences, and KPIs for digital marketing campaigns aligned with NCDF's business goals.
    • Content Creation and Management: Create engaging and relevant content for NCDF's website, social media platforms, email newsletters, and other digital channels. Collaborate with internal teams and external partners to produce high-quality content that resonates with our target audience.
    • Social Media Management: Manage NCDF's social media presence across various platforms, including LinkedIn, Twitter, and Facebook. Develop content calendars, schedule posts, monitor engagement, and respond to comments and messages to foster community engagement and drive brand awareness.
    • Email Marketing: Plan, execute, and optimize email marketing campaigns to nurture leads, promote events, and share valuable content with subscribers. Segment email lists, create compelling email designs and copy, and analyze campaign performance to refine strategies and improve results.
    • Search Engine Optimization (SEO): Implement SEO best practices to improve NCDF's website visibility and rankings on search engines. Conduct keyword research, optimize website content, and monitor website performance using analytics tools to identify opportunities for optimization and growth.
    • Paid Advertising: Manage digital advertising campaigns across various platforms, including Google Ads, LinkedIn Ads, and Facebook Ads. Develop targeting strategies, create ad creatives, set budgets, and optimize campaigns to maximize ROI and achieve marketing objectives.
    • Analytics and Reporting: Monitor, analyze, and report on the performance of digital marketing campaigns using web analytics tools, social media analytics platforms, and email marketing software. Provide insights and recommendations based on data-driven analysis to inform future marketing strategies.

    Qualifications:

    • Bachelor's degree in marketing, communications, or related field.
    • Proven experience in digital marketing, with a focus on social media, email marketing, SEO, and content creation.
    • Strong understanding of digital marketing tools and platforms, including Google Analytics, social media management tools, email marketing software, and SEO tools.
    •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to create compelling content and engage with online audiences effectively.
    • Analytical mindset with the ability to interpret data, draw insights, and make data-driven decisions to optimize marketing performance.
    • Creative thinker with a passion for staying updated on digital marketing trends, best practices, and emerging technologies.
    • Ability to multitask, prioritize tasks, and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
    • Experience in the financial services industry or working with investment funds is a plus.

    Additional Information:

    • This is a full-time position based in Lagos, Nigeria, onsite.
    • Occasional travel may be required for meetings, events, or collaborations with portfolio companies.

    Go-to-Market Strategist

    Overview:

    • As a Go-to-Market (GTM) Strategist at NCDF, you will play a pivotal role in developing and executing strategic initiatives to drive the successful launch and adoption of our portfolio companies' products and services.
    • Working closely with cross-functional teams, you will lead the development of comprehensive go-to-market strategies tailored to the Nigerian market.
    • This role requires a strategic mindset, strong analytical skills, and the ability to collaborate effectively with internal and external stakeholders.

    Key Responsibilities:

    • Strategic Planning: Develop and execute go-to-market strategies for NCDF's portfolio companies, including new product launches, market expansions, and repositioning efforts. Conduct market research, competitor analysis, and customer segmentation to identify target markets and opportunities.
    •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Collaborate with internal teams, including investment analysts, marketing, sales, product development, and operations, to align go-to-market plans with overall business objectives. Ensure coordination and seamless execution of GTM strategies across all stakeholders.
    • Product Positioning and Messaging: Define clear product positioning, messaging, and value propositions that resonate with target audiences in the Nigerian market. Develop compelling content, sales collateral, and marketing materials to support go-to-market initiatives.
    • Sales Enablement: Develop sales enablement tools, training materials, and resources to empower sales teams with the knowledge and tools needed to effectively sell products or services. Provide ongoing support and guidance to ensure sales readiness and effectiveness.
    • Go-to-Market Execution: Lead the execution of go-to-market plans, including campaign development, channel strategies, pricing, distribution, and promotional activities. Monitor and analyze performance metrics to measure the success of GTM initiatives and optimize strategies as needed.
    • Market Analysis and Insights: Stay abreast of industry trends, market dynamics, regulatory changes, and customer preferences in Nigeria. Use data-driven insights to inform decision-making and refine go-to-market strategies to capitalize on market opportunities.
    • Project Management: Manage multiple projects simultaneously, prioritize tasks, and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ment. Coordinate cross-functional teams and external vendors to ensure the timely execution of go-to-market initiatives.

    Qualifications:

    • Bachelor's degree in marketing, business, or related field; MBA preferred.
    • Proven experience in go-to-market strategy, product marketing, or related roles.
    •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ret data, draw insights, and make data-driven decisions.
    • Excellent communication and presentation skills, with the ability to articulate complex ideas clearly and concisely.
    • Strategic thinker with a results-oriented mindset and a focus on driving business outcomes.
    • Ability to collaborate effectively across teams and influence stakeholders at all levels of the organization.
    • Experience in the Nigerian market or the broader African market is highly desirable.
    • Proficiency in project management tools, CRM systems, and marketing automation platforms.

    Additional Information:

    • This is a full-time position based in Lagos, Nigeria, onsite.
    • Occasional travel within Nigeria may be required for customer meetings, industry events, or team collaborations.
